Output 6c8394ae958770e12de103c3050f0da09fee0dc1f3c2e9ee359e68b0b698e6d9:0

value
20606526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ac1a40e1df931ca93b3020d4c09ffa6128ab1726 OP_EQUAL
address
3HP1bfEbjG6bXRbcdPEBq27UmwJSeZzymP
transaction
6c8394ae958770e12de103c3050f0da09fee0dc1f3c2e9ee359e68b0b698e6d9
spent
true